So tacos have to be assembled to be good in the first place, right? How to fry crispy taco shells: Pour about 1/2 inch oil into the skillet and turn the stove on to medium or medium-high heat. Make sure the oil is hot enough (350 to 365 degrees) before adding a tortilla. If the oil is too cool, the tortillas will soak up too much oil.
